This function will return an average rank for any duplicates, ensuring your rankings remain fair and balanced. While it doesn’t eliminate ties, it provides a more nuanced approach to dealing with them. One of the challenges you might encounter when ranking is dealing with duplicate values. The RANK function assigns them the same rank, but this can throw off the rest of your list. Citations are mentions of your business name, address, phone number (NAP), or website on other websites or directories.
